Episode Narrative | Tropical Storm Bavi (03W) moved across Micronesia between March 11th and March 16th. The storm did cause some damages across the region and may have sunk an 83-foot fishing vessel. |
Event Narrative | On the night of the 9th of March, scatterometer data indicated a circulation south of Majuro near 4N172E. By the afternoon of the 11th it had moved to about 80 miles south of Majuro. By that night the circulation increased it's distance from Majuro and gained enough strength to become Tropical Depression 03W. The pressure gradient between the Tropical Depression and an area of high pressure to the north generated higher winds (25 to 35 kts) across Eastern Micronesia. According to WSO Majuro, Ujae, an atoll about 80 miles west of Kwajalein, got quite a bit of wind. It was reported that there was damage to breadfruit trees and a few houses were knocked down. The highest sustained wind speed on Majuro was 26 mph with a gust to 35 mph. By the morning of the 12th, the depression being located 115 miles south-southwest of Kwajalein Atoll gained more strength to become Tropical Storm Bavi. Kwajalein reported small tree damage on the 12th. The highest sustained wind observed on Kwajalein was 36 mph with a gust to 47 mph. The damage across Kwajalein amounted to over $1 million. It was reported that roofs were destroyed on four buildings, and some old steel structures were made too dangerous to use. There was also some coastal flooding and considerable wind damage on Ebeye, an islet 1-2 miles north of the Army Base, and the location where the local national population that works at the Army Base lives. There were no monetary estimates of the damages there. High seas and winds associated with Tropical Storm Bavi possibly claimed a fishing vessel. An 83-foot fishing vessel, the Clearwater 02, was reported overdue. The ship reportedly went missing with nine people aboard while en route to Majuro for offload on the 12th. Clearwater 02 is a Federated States of Micronesia-flagged vessel with one Marshallese and eight Chinese nationals aboard. The ship was fairly new, being built in 2001. A Coast Guard aircraft searched 49,837 square miles totaling 44 search hours. Ten good Samaritan vessels also assisted in search efforts. A Navy P-3 Orion airplane from U.S. Navy 7th Fleet searched Thursday (11th) and Friday(12th) covering an additional 8,747 square miles. Good Samaritan vessels recovered 34 fishing floats labeled ���CW02��� 224 miles east of Majuro. Two life rings marked ���Clearwater 02��� were located by one of the fishing vessels searching 114 miles southeast of Kwajalein on Tuesday (17th) and Friday (20th). Debris from the vessel was sighted in the vicinity of Ailinglaplap and Namu atolls, an area directly in the westerly track of Bavi. |
